Summary
Hydramnios, excess amniotic fluid, is diagnosed via ultrasound. While maternal risks are low, fetal complications often link to anomalies or preterm birth, impacting perinatal outcomes.
Area of Science:
- Obstetrics and Gynecology
- Fetal Medicine
Background:
- Hydramnios, defined as >2,000 mL amniotic fluid, is diagnosed using ultrasound.
- Ultrasound measurement of an 8 cm x 1 cm pocket indicates the upper limit of normal amniotic fluid volume.
Purpose of the Study:
- To summarize the diagnosis, etiology, complications, and management of hydramnios.
Main Methods:
- Review of contemporary obstetric ultrasound diagnostic criteria for hydramnios.
- Analysis of the association between hydramnios and fetal anomalies.
- Evaluation of maternal and fetal complications.
- Discussion of management strategies and perinatal outcomes.
Main Results:
- Hydramnios is frequently diagnosed by ultrasound.
- A significant 20% of cases are associated with fetal anomalies.
- Maternal complications are rare; fetal complications are typically linked to anomalies or preterm birth.
- Perinatal outcome is primarily determined by gestational age at delivery and the presence of fetal anomalies.
Conclusions:
- Hydramnios diagnosis relies on ultrasound criteria.
- The etiology is multifactorial, with a notable link to fetal anomalies.
- Management focuses on symptom relief through amniotic fluid drainage if necessary.
- Perinatal outcomes are closely tied to fetal health and delivery timing.
